Electro-cycle Inc. is a privately-owned business located in Vancouver. It has found success with the production of electronic bikes (e-bikes), a growing trend in the cycling industry. E-bikes give people the option to use battery power as an alternative to pedalling. Electro-cycle was founded eight years ago by two brothers, Ryan and Rob, who love the outdoors. Ryan suffers from severe asthma and had to stop cycling until he discovered e-bikes, so he is very passionate about the business. Both brothers are very involved with the business and have a hard time giving up any control. Given that the business is seasonal, growth is heavily dependent on the weather; however, the company is seeing a steady growth pattern overall.
Third-quarter results are in, and cost of goods sold is higher than anticipated. A direct material that had some variance in the period is the aluminum used in the bikes. In order to offset the higher cost of aluminum, the board wants to look at the motor suppliers to see if material costs can be reduced in this area. Electro-cycle currently uses a local supplier, Cumba, with a cost of $125 per unit. Use Power BI, by referring to Appendix I, to provide an analysis of the supplier options to present to the board. The data is found in the file called "IF1-2102E-PP06.Data-03.xlsx".
Required:
The board would like you to:
i. Create a card visualization of how many suppliers there are.
ii. Create a map visualization of the supplier locations.
iii. Create a table of the average cost per bike for each supplier location.
iv. Conclude on whether Electro-cycle could reduce costs by changing to local suppliers.
